How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Normandy Park?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Normandy Park Studio Apartments | $1,341 | $1,145 | $1,782 |
Normandy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,662 | $1,325 | $2,750 |
Normandy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,875 | $1,420 | $2,529 |
Normandy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,452 | $2,020 | $3,155 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Normandy Park
How much are Studio apartments in Normandy Park?
There are currently 49 Studio Apartments in Normandy Park with rent ranges from $1,145 to $1,782 with an average price of $1,341.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Normandy Park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Normandy Park ranges from $1,325 to $2,750 with an average monthly rent of $1,662.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Normandy Park c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Normandy Park range from $1,420 to $2,529.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,875.
How expensive are Normandy Park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 26 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Normandy Park on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,020 to $3,155 - averaging $2,452 for the location.
